23. Study Resources That Work on Any Device
With students learning across different settings—home, school, libraries, or on the go—having study tools that work seamlessly across devices is essential. Cross-platform resources support continuity, flexibility, and accessibility, allowing students to study wherever they are, on whatever device they have available.

Google Workspace for Education (Docs, Slides, Sheets, and Drive) offers cloud-based access to notes, assignments, and collaborative group projects. Students can log in from Chromebooks, tablets, smartphones, or desktops, making it ideal for remote or hybrid learners. It also allows real-time collaboration, revision history, and commenting features, which support both individual and group study.

Khan Academy works smoothly on browsers and through its mobile app. All progress is saved in the cloud, allowing students to switch between devices without losing track of lessons or exercises. It also includes personalized dashboards, instant feedback, and practice recommendations.

Quizlet allows learners to create and access digital flashcards and practice tests on both mobile and desktop platforms. Its offline mode ensures access even when internet connection is limited. Features like Quizlet Live and spaced repetition tools make studying interactive and effective.

Evernote, Notion, and Microsoft OneNote are study and note-taking apps that sync automatically across devices. Students can highlight notes on a tablet, organize pages on a laptop, and review key terms on a phone—all without missing a beat. Some tools include voice memo recording, file attachments, and integrated task lists.

Coursera, edX, and Udemy all offer responsive websites and mobile apps that allow students to stream lectures, download readings, and complete assignments on phones, tablets, or computers. They also support offline viewing of videos and include progress tracking, quizzes, and certificates.

Duolingo, BrainPOP, and IXL deliver engaging academic content in bite-sized formats optimized for mobile screens. Whether practicing a new language or reviewing science topics, these apps are well-suited for learning in short sessions. Some include gamification features that help students stay motivated through points, levels, and streaks.

Trello, Todoist, and Google Keep are task managers that help students stay organized across devices. They send reminders, track deadlines, and sync updates in real time, making them helpful tools for students balancing multiple responsibilities. Trello boards, for example, are highly customizable with drag-and-drop features.

Libby and OverDrive offer access to digital libraries, audiobooks, and eBooks that can be accessed from phones, tablets, and eReaders. This is a great way for students to integrate reading into daily routines, regardless of location. Many public libraries provide free access through these apps.

For visually engaging study, tools like Desmos, GeoGebra, and PhET Interactive Simulations offer device-friendly interactive experiences for math and science subjects. These platforms are browser-based, mobile-compatible, and perfect for hands-on learners who benefit from visual and kinesthetic experiences.

Additionally, platforms like Flipgrid and Padlet work across devices and offer interactive ways to respond to prompts, record video reflections, and collaborate on group projects—supporting creativity and expression in digital classrooms.

To ensure performance, students should update apps regularly, enable cloud syncing, and use browsers that support cross-device history like Chrome or Firefox. Using a consistent login (e.g., Google or Microsoft account) also ensures smooth access to synced study sessions. Enabling push notifications or calendar integration can also help students keep up with assignments and reminders.

In summary, choosing study tools that work across all devices enables flexibility and reduces barriers to learning. By building a toolkit of cross-platform apps and cloud-based resources, students can stay productive no matter where they choose to study. Whether on a smartphone during a commute or a desktop at home, consistent access to learning tools supports a more resilient and empowered learning experience.
